VOIP is a way for people to communicate with each other using the Internet, instead of a telecommunications service carrier (such as Verizon or T-Mobile).
Last year, we blocked all VOIP numbers from being able to register with Klover. Our internal tech team ran various tests and investigated multiple scenarios of fraud. They came to the conclusion that VOIP numbers are often a factor when spotting fraudulent activity in our app.
That being said, we currently don't have the option to change phone numbers in our app. We also have never allowed the same personal information to be used on multiple accounts. If you are a customer who was able to register with a VOIP number in the past, and are now unable to access the app, you may need further assistance from our support team.
